  • UK’s Boris Johnson to hike taxes to tackle Covid and social care crises

    09/07/2021 4:58:48 AM PDT · by John W · 5 replies
    CNBC.com ^ | September 7, 2021 | Chloe Taylor
    U.K. Prime Minister Boris Johnson will announce plans to hike taxes on Tuesday to fund health care and reforms to the country’s social care system. By increasing the National Insurance rate (a tax on earnings) by an expected 1.25%, Johnson’s government aims to tackle crises in social care funding and National Health Service treatment waiting lists, the latter of which has spiraled amid escalating pressure on health care services throughout the Covid-19 pandemic.   • 9/11 Pentagon Memorial Renovations

    09/07/2021 3:43:53 AM PDT · by sodpoodle · 7 replies
    DOD news ^ | 9/3/2021 | Terry Moon Cronk
    Since 2008, the National 9/11 Pentagon Memorial has been a solemn, quiet escape for mourners to pay their respects to those who died at the Pentagon at 9:37 a.m., Sept. 11, 2001, when terrorists flew American Airlines Flight 77 into the west side of the building, killing 184 people onboard and employees inside the U.S. military headquarters. The physical damage to the Pentagon was rebuilt in less than a year.
